Obverse description Portrait of Peruvian writer and journalist Abraham Valdelomar Pinto at right, rendered in intaglio on a predominantly reddish-brown underprint; a vignette of a colonial building facade appears at centre-left, accompanied by a circular security device and two facsimile signatures above the printed titles PRESIDENTE-DIRECTOR and GERENTE GENERAL. The date 27 DE SETIEMBRE DEL 2001 appears at lower left, with the denomination CINCUENTA NUEVOS SOLES in letterpress across the lower portion and the national coat of arms at upper right.
Obverse lettering Log in to see details
Reverse description Panoramic intaglio vignette of the Laguna de Huacachina oasis in the Ica desert, with the tranquil lagoon at centre surrounded by palm trees, reed beds, and a small settlement nestled beneath towering sand dunes. The issuer's name BANCO CENTRAL DE RESERVA DEL PERÚ runs along the top in blue letterpress, with the legend LAGUNA DE HUACACHINA inscribed below the vignette and the denomination CINCUENTA NUEVOS SOLES at the bottom. Guilloche patterns in blue and yellow occupy the right margin alongside the numeral 50.
